A Dutch UFO platform has requested assistance in identifying white orbs observed in the sky.
The objects were recorded in Almelo on 21 November 2025 at 12:14 and remained visible for approximately 20 seconds.

The Man of the Future was the back cover of Amazing Stories in 1938. It, and other theories about what time travellers from the future, hidden breakaway civilizations, or visiting extraterrestrials would look like, paved the way for the...
